Emergency Tarping to Prevent Further Damage in Frederick County

When you contact for emergency roofing during bad weather, the first thing we do is lay a protective covering on your roof. This is to prevent further harm to your business building’s interior and structure.

We offer emergency tarping to cover the hole in the roof until the weather improves. We can then inspect the damage completely, make the required repairs, and potentially assist you with your insurance claim.

Elastomeric Roofing

roofing or rubber roofing, as it is typically called, is one type of synthetic roof material that is a composition of recycled rubber. This rubber is being broken off in the rubber mill and the small chips are mixed with different chemicals to make the RRPV (Recycled Rubber Poyurethane Elastomer) or the EPDM (Ehtylene Propylene Diene Monomer). To be able to come up with ultra violet (UV) filtering ability, manufacturers of rubber roofing system frequently add pulverized stone, limestone, or slate to the mix. It likewise enhances the appearance of the product and its resilience.

To do the installation of elastomeric roof, it requires to have an underlayment. Prior to the building work is left for the day, roofers must have already completed applying the membrane roof underlayment.

However correct covering selection must be done, as not all elastomeric finishes are the very same. They might vary in toughness, adhesion, and in some of its mechanical properties such as tensile strength and elongation. Your roof consultant can get you the best recommendations on this.

roof, elastomeric roof is 100% percent water resistant since of its anti-porous residential or commercial property. It is also fire-resistant and a single-ply application is all that is needed. Since of its UV filtering ability, the material is able to resist against ultraviolet radiation, gases, and even snow and ice. This type of roof material can last from 40 years onwards, depending upon the sturdiness of the rubber.
